你查询的IP:[122.51.157.97]  地理位置:中国–上海–上海

最新查询123.178.231.225 123.138.73.2 121.56.101.148 123.244.187.228 117.112.221.236 123.144.155.5 159.226.145.243 123.56.128.41 134.196.235.246 122.51.157.97 123.98.229.52 124.220.194.120 220.192.49.171 125.58.128.97 119.96.138.160 119.176.225.33 121.255.144.9 122.224.29.83 210.2.40.142 120.243.198.215 119.63.32.244 123.199.128.182 124.40.112.188 116.213.64.52 202.14.236.212 117.121.192.71 124.40.112.144 203.110.160.107 202.4.128.219 202.168.160.123 220.192.76.63